How Bergen Community College Compares

11,720 students puts Bergen Community College among the larger trade and vocational schools — most peer institutions enroll under 1,000. Tuition of $8,613 paired with a 21% graduation rate and $8,955 average net price after aid give a baseline read on cost and outcomes — useful when stacking Bergen Community College against competitors of similar scale. Retention runs at 64%, a useful indicator of how well the school keeps students engaged year over year.

Enrollment

Bergen Community College enrolls 11,720 students. The student body is 54% women, with diverse representation across programs. The college maintains a 64% retention rate, reflecting student satisfaction and academic support.

Programs

Bergen Community College offers programs in 13 different fields of study. The most popular programs include Liberal Arts and Sciences/Liberal Studies, Registered Nursing/Registered Nurse, and Veterinary/Animal Health Technology/Technician and Veterinary Assistant. In 2024, the college awarded 1,774 degrees and certificates across all programs.

Financial Aid

Annual tuition and fees at Bergen Community College is $8,613 for in-state students and $9,005 for out-of-state students. After financial aid, the average net price is $8,955. Students can use the net price calculator to estimate their individual costs and potential aid.
